Tinubu’s Intervention Stalls Fubara Impeachment as Rivers Political Tension Eases

The Rivers State House of Assembly has suspended impeachment proceedings against Governor Siminalayi Fubara and his deputy, Ngozi Odu, following reported intervention by President Bola Tinubu.

The decision was reached during Thursday’s resumed plenary in Port Harcourt, where lawmakers moved and adopted a motion to halt the impeachment process, effectively pausing what had become a major flashpoint in the state’s ongoing political crisis.

A Sudden Shift

The development marks a significant turn in Rivers’ turbulent political landscape. In recent months, tensions between the executive arm and factions within the legislature had intensified, culminating in impeachment threats that deepened uncertainty across the state.

Presidential intervention appears to have provided a pathway for de-escalation, signaling possible behind-the-scenes negotiations aimed at restoring political stability.

Not the End — But a Pause

While the proceedings have been halted, they have not been formally dismissed. Political observers say the suspension creates room for dialogue and reconciliation among key actors within the state’s power structure.

Analysts also note that federal involvement in state-level disputes often reflects broader national concerns about governance stability, especially in politically strategic states like Rivers.

What Comes Next?

Attention will now shift to:

Whether formal reconciliation talks will hold.

If lawmakers will permanently withdraw impeachment notices.

How this truce may reshape alliances within Rivers politics.

For now, the move eases immediate pressure on Governor Fubara’s administration and lowers the political temperature in the oil-rich state.
